An Overview of Metal Finishing - Most often, metal finishing is important for appearance as well as clean-room application. It is one of the more favored treatments because of its utility in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the items, for example, motorcycle parts, cookware or auto parts. What's more, a large number of clean-rooms must have a polished finish so to reduce the perviousness of the metal surfaces which may cause dirt to gather and contaminate. A superb instance of this application might be in a vacuum chamber.

There are actually a great number of approaches to finish metals, and let us investigate examples of the methods required. Various metals can be burnished by hand, using spec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A particular polishing compound or paste can be applied, that might contain lim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idity is among the most time-consuming. Having said that, products crafted from non-ferrous metals are generally more amenable to polishing, since they demand the least number of procedures.

A reduced pad speed is utilized should a high standard mirror finish is obligatory. Finishing buffs covered with compound will be enormously affected by the force on the finish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be raised within certain confines, although using over the optimum measure of pressure not just reduces the quality of the procedure, but also can degrade effectiveness, could cause wear on the part, and there is in addition an evident heating up of the material being worked on, on account of friction. When polishing thin material, it will be greater heat (and a relating flexibility of the material) that may cause materials to bend, flex or twist. In general, it will take a practiced polisher to add in each one of these things to equally avoid harm to the metal part and to perform effectively. To be able to significantly enhance the quality of the resultant surface, the buffing action should really be carried out with a lot less aggression and not so much pressure so as to consequently complete a surface area with no scratches or fine lines due to the the finishing procedure, subsequently ar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
